Categories

Photo by NEOM on Unsplash

Introduction to Linux: History and Philosophy

Introduction to Linux: History and Philosophy

Whether you’re a seasoned tech enthusiast or a newcomer to the world of operating systems, you’ve likely heard the name “Linux” whispered in hushed tones of reverence and awe. Its open-source nature and powerful capabilities make it a favorite among developers, businesses, and everyday users alike. But what exactly is Linux, and why has it captured the hearts and minds of so many? In this comprehensive guide, we’ll explore the history, philosophy, and practical applications of Linux, shedding light on this revolutionary operating system.

The Origins of Linux: A Story of Innovation and Collaboration

To truly understand the essence of Linux, we must travel back in time to the early 1990s. In 1991, a Finnish computer science student named Linus Torvalds set out to create a new operating system as a hobby project. Little did he know that his modest endeavor would eventually give birth to a global phenomenon.

Surprising Fact: Did you know that over 90% of the world’s supercomputers run on Linux, including the top 500 fastest machines? That’s a testament to the robustness and reliability of this operating system!

As Torvalds worked on his creation, he made the fateful decision to release the source code to the public, inviting fellow programmers to contribute to its development. This act of openness and collaboration laid the foundation for the open-source movement that would come to define Linux.

The Philosophy of Open Source: Community, Freedom, and Innovation

At the core of Linux lies the philosophy of open source, a concept that embodies transparency, freedom, and collective empowerment. Unlike proprietary software, which is developed behind closed doors and kept under lock and key, open-source software, including Linux, is accessible to anyone who wishes to study, modify, or distribute it.

Surprising Fact: Open-source software powers more than 80% of the internet, including popular platforms like WordPress, Apache, and MySQL. The collaborative spirit of open source has propelled these technologies to the forefront of the digital landscape.

The open-source ethos of Linux fosters a vibrant community of developers, users, and advocates who believe in the democratization of technology. This inclusive approach has led to the emergence of diverse distributions, or “distros,” each tailored to specific needs and preferences, ranging from the user-friendly Ubuntu to the ultra-secure Tails.

Practical Applications: Harnessing the Power of Linux in Your Daily Life

Now that we’ve delved into the history and philosophy of Linux, you might be wondering how you can incorporate this game-changing operating system into your own digital pursuits. Whether you’re a programmer, a student, or a casual user, Linux offers a wealth of benefits and possibilities.

How-To: Getting Started with Linux

1. Choose Your Distro: With a multitude of distros available, it’s essential to select one that aligns with your goals. If you’re new to Linux, consider starting with Ubuntu or Linux Mint for a user-friendly experience.

2. Installation: Once you’ve chosen a distro, you can either install it alongside your existing operating system or dive in with a full installation. Many distros offer live USB options, allowing you to test the waters before making a commitment.

3. Exploration and Learning: Embrace the wealth of resources available online, including forums, tutorials, and documentation. Experiment with the command line, discover new software through package managers, and immerse yourself in the rich ecosystem of open-source tools.

Summary: Embracing the Spirit of Linux

In conclusion, Linux is more than just an operating system; it’s a testament to the power of collaboration, community, and innovation. Its origins in the hands of a passionate student have blossomed into a global force that underpins the digital infrastructure of the modern world. By embracing the philosophy of open source and exploring the practical applications of Linux, you can tap into a world of endless possibilities and join a thriving community dedicated to shaping the future of technology. So, whether you’re ready to embark on a coding adventure, bolster your cybersecurity, or simply broaden your digital horizons, Linux stands ready to welcome you with open arms.